Gwangju Metropolitan City announced on the 1st that it has finally selected Nam-gu’s Obang-ro as the ‘2023 Excellent Tree-Lined Street You Want to Walk’ through an online public opinion survey and an on-site evaluation by the Urban Forest Committee.

The tree-lined street of Obang-ro in Nam-gu stretches 1 km from Bangrim Intersection to the Mudeung 1st Intersection in Bongseon-dong, where various trees such as Japanese cheesewood and hydrangea harmonize, earning recognition for ecological healthiness.


In particular, it received high marks as a resting green space where citizens, living in densely populated school and residential areas, can take a break and chat while walking.


Gwangju City plans to provide additional maintenance funds for street trees in 2024 to Nam-gu, which manages Obang-ro.


The selection of the ‘Excellent Tree-Lined Street You Want to Walk’ is a policy initiated in 2021 to manage street trees, which are the easiest to encounter in daily life, as spaces that citizens enjoy visiting. This year marks the third time for the selection. In 2021, Dong-gu’s Geumnam-ro was selected, and last year, Gwangsan-gu’s Imbangul-daero was chosen.


Each autonomous district recommended two tree-lined streets, totaling 10 locations. In the first round of evaluation on July 7, five streets (Neoritjae Old Road in Dong-gu, Mujin-daero in Seo-gu, Obang-ro in Nam-gu, Seoam-daero in Buk-gu, and Mujin-daero in Gwangsan-gu) were selected through the Urban Forest Committee’s review of creation and management.


The second round of evaluation was conducted from the 14th to the 28th of last month through an online public opinion survey on Gwangju City’s website, reflecting 70% of citizen participation and 30% of on-site evaluation by the Urban Forest Committee, ultimately selecting Obang-ro in Nam-gu.



Jung Gang-wook, Director of the Green Policy Division, said, “The selection of the ‘Excellent Tree-Lined Street You Want to Walk’ is meaningful as citizens participated together,” adding, “We will focus on managing the selected tree-lined street so that it can remain a premium tree-lined street for a long time.”
